the x-intercept of -3 corresponds to the point (-3,0)
so the slope is (5-0)/(6+3) = 5/9
then
y - 5 = (5/9)(x-6)
9y - 45 = 5x - 30
9y = 5x + 15
y = (5/9)x + 15/9
y = (5/9)x + 5/3
